Police Department
The Crowley Police Department is proud to serve and protect the citizens of Crowley. Under the leadership of Police Chief Kirk Nemitz, Lt. Eric Godwin and Lt. Bud Fleming, the department staffs 41 sworn/non-sworn officers and civilian employees.

The Crowley Police Department relocated to a brand-new facility at 617 Bus. FM 1187 West (next to Fire Station No. 2) in March, 2008. This new building has an Emergency Operations Center, a workout room, a large breakroom, and two conference rooms, along with ample storage and office space for its growing staff.

Neighbors On Watch (N.O.W.) Program
The Crowley Police Department is very proud of its N.O.W. Program, entering its third year of operation. This program is designed to help neighbors be aware of strangers in their neighborhood and contact the Police Department if they observe suspicious behavior. Crime rates continue to drop in Crowley because of citizen participation!
